2016-07-04wks: Add command --read to gpg-wks-client.Werner Koch1-2/+15
* tools/gpg-wks-client.c (aRead): New. (opts): Add command "--read". (main): Implement that. -- This command allows to process alread decrypted Web Key Service messages. It can for example be used in /etc/mailcap --8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8--- application/vnd.gnupg.wks; gpg-wks-client -v --read --send;\ needsterminal; description=Web Key Service message --8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8--- to allow Mutt to process confirmation requests. 2016-06-29tools: Add gpg-wks-client and gpg-wks-server.Werner Koch1-0/+615
* configure.ac: Add option --enable-wks-tools * tools/gpg-wks-client.c: New. * tools/gpg-wks-server.c: New. * tools/gpg-wks.h: new. * tools/wks-receive.c: New. * tools/call-dirmngr.c, tools/call-dirmngr.h: New. -- Note that this is just a starting point and not a finished implementation. Here is how to test the system using [email protected] as example. Prepare: mkdir /var/lib/gnupg/wks chmod o-rwx /var/lib/gnupg/wks mkdir /var/lib/gnupg/wks/test.gnupg.org Run the protocol: ./gpg-wks-client -v --send FPR USERID >x ./gpg-wks-server -v --receive <x >y ./gpg-wks-client --receive <y >z ./gpg-wks-server -v --receive <z You should also setup a cron job to rsync /var/lib/gnupg/wks/test.gnupg.org/hu/* to the webserver.
